Ottobre 16, 2024
Al giorno d'oggi, le app mobili stanno diventando sempre più popolari e quasi tutte le aziende IT hanno iniziato a sviluppare diversi tipi di app mobili. Ma a volte diventa difficile scegliere il giusto approccio di sviluppo poiché sul mercato sono presenti numerose opzioni confuse.
Questo significa sviluppo di app per dispositivi mobili le aziende devono selezionare app Web, native e ibride. Tenendo presente i punti precedenti, deciframo il codice di Servizi di sviluppo di app native imparando tutto al riguardo nel post qui sotto.
Che cosa sono i servizi di sviluppo di app native?
Lo sviluppo di app native è uno dei processi per la creazione di app mobili specifiche per una piattaforma o un sistema operativo di destinazione. In breve, le app native non funzionano sui browser Internet; invece, i clienti devono installarli da Android o App store iOS sui loro telefoni cellulari.
Tuttavia, per sviluppare app mobili native, gli esperti devono investire i propri sforzi, tutte le risorse e il tempo per creare app che forniscano sempre prestazioni eccellenti. Inoltre, queste app sono sviluppate utilizzando linguaggi e strumenti di programmazione fondamentalmente dedicati a un'unica piattaforma.
Ad esempio, le app Android native vengono sviluppate tramite Kotlin o Java, mentre iOS da Swift e Obiettivo-C. Un'altra cosa che gli sviluppatori devono ricordare mentre creano app native è che non possono utilizzare la stessa base di codice per tutte le piattaforme.
Al contrario, Apple e Google forniscono anche vari strumenti come kit di sviluppo software ed elementi di interfaccia agli sviluppatori per creare e testare app native. Ciò aiuta gli sviluppatori a sentire le app in un ambiente nativo per avere successo in termini di esperienza utente, layout, funzionalità e molte altre cose.
Quali sono i vantaggi dello sviluppo di app native?

Secondo gli esperti, le app ibride o web sono molto più facili e meno costose da sviluppare rispetto alle app native. Ma le app native hanno i loro vantaggi e senza dubbio offrono un’esperienza utente eccellente e prestazioni migliori. Quindi, impariamo i vantaggi di servizi di sviluppo di app native.
✅Offre prestazioni eccellenti
Poiché le app native sono realizzate utilizzando un unico sistema operativo, hanno accesso indisturbato all'hardware e offrono prestazioni veloci ed eccellenti. Oltre a questo, offrono anche a migliore esperienza utente sotto forma di frame rate più elevato, efficienza complessiva e migliore supporto grafico.
✅Può essere utilizzato offline
Questo è un altro vantaggio significativo delle app native che rende questa piattaforma diversa dalle altre. Le app native possono essere utilizzate senza una connessione Internet attiva, consentendo al cliente di utilizzare queste app ovunque e in qualsiasi momento. Ma alcune funzionalità richiedono una connessione Internet.
✅Offre maggiore sicurezza
Gli sviluppatori di app native credono pienamente di essere molto più sicure rispetto ad altre piattaforme. Il motivo è che le app native possono accedere facilmente a tutti i livelli del sistema operativo con protocolli di sicurezza. Questo è un vantaggio molto vitale che distingue le app native dalle altre.
✅Offrono un'esperienza interattiva e intuitiva
Ogni app nativa funziona senza problemi sul sistema operativo, soprattutto in termini di input e output dell'utente. Il motivo è che ereditano le interfacce del sistema operativo del proprio dispositivo e rendono il dispositivo parte di questa app. In breve, le app native offrono all'utente il flusso naturale dell'app rendendo la sua esperienza complessiva straordinaria.
✅Aggiornamenti istantanei e supporto del negozio
Nella maggior parte dei casi, mantenere due app con la stessa base di codice è un compito molto complicato rispetto a basi di codice diverse per app diverse. A questo proposito, la parte di manutenzione dell'app nativa è molto semplice in quanto ricevono sempre supporto immediato dai rispettivi negozi.
Pertanto, se desideri che la tua app mobile fornisca aggiornamenti istantanei e supporti il negozio in tutti gli aspetti, valuta la possibilità di utilizzare app native.
Quali sono le sfide dei servizi di sviluppo di app native?

Nel complesso, lo sviluppo di app native è il migliore poiché la percezione sta cambiando; tuttavia, ci sono diverse sfide che questa piattaforma deve affrontare. Alcuni di loro sono:
👉Tempo di consegna lungo
Ogni singola app nativa necessita di una codebase e di una manutenzione separate, per cui lo sviluppo di queste app richiede tempo rispetto ad altre app non native. Inoltre, diventa impegnativo per società di sviluppo di app mobili per trovare sviluppatori professionali e dedicati per creare app native.
👉Manca la flessibilità del codice
La base di codice per lo sviluppo di app native non può essere utilizzata o personalizzata per essere utilizzata su piattaforme diverse. Ciò significa che se il tuo obiettivo è prendere di mira sempre più piattaforme, devi scrivere codici diversi per ogni piattaforma, il che è un compito complicato.
Inoltre, se disponi di risorse limitate, il tuo obiettivo di scegliere come target piattaforme diverse non può essere raggiunto.
👉Il costo di sviluppo è elevato
Dai due punti precedenti, potresti avere un'idea di quanto costi di sviluppo di app native Voi. Pertanto, per realizzare app mobili native, è necessario disporre di un budget sufficiente o elevato per garantire il successo del progetto.
Esempi di app native per Android e iOS

Osservando i vantaggi delle app mobili native, sul mercato sono presenti numerose app che rendono la vita delle persone facile e confortevole. Scopriamo quindi quelle app mobili native che hanno coperto sia la vita personale che quella professionale delle persone.
WhatsApp è l'app mobile nativa più comune e famosa utilizzata da quasi tutti gli individui o organizzazioni. È progettato sia per piattaforme Android che iOS. Secondo una recente ricerca, WhatsApp è stata la quarta app più scaricata al mondo nel terzo trimestre del 3. Guardando questo, puoi immaginare come questa app nativa stia aiutando le aziende e le persone.
LinkedIn è un'altra app della piattaforma di social media utilizzata per il networking professionale. Ma in realtà può essere utilizzato da chi cerca lavoro e dai datori di lavoro per trovare ciò che stanno cercando.
✓ Pokemon GO
È un gioco di realtà aumentata progettato per dispositivi mobili tramite il quale gli utenti possono catturare, addestrare e combattere Pokemon virtuali. Questo gioco sembrerà che la generazione Y e Z abbiano guardato gli Allenatori di Pokemon.
Se, per caso, un giocatore inizia a imbrogliare il gioco con l'aiuto di software di terze parti, Niantic, che è lo sviluppatore ufficiale del gioco, migliorerà la sicurezza.
✓ Waze
Waze è un'altra famosa app mobile nativa che ha guadagnato un'enorme popolarità tra tutti gli automobilisti di tutto il mondo. Questa applicazione mobile aiuta l'autista a raggiungere i propri clienti a destinazione in tempo. Il fatto che tu possa scaricare e utilizzare questa app nativa gratuitamente è la sua caratteristica migliore.
✓Spotify
Spotify è un altro esempio di app mobile nativa che consente agli utenti di ascoltare ogni tipo di musica ovunque. In breve, è un'app nativa molto apprezzata e si afferma tra le app indispensabili su ogni cellulare. Oltre a ciò, Spotify è un ottimo esempio di applicazione nativa del cloud.
Framework di sviluppo di app native

È vero che sviluppare app native comporta diversi vantaggi sia per l’utente che per l’azienda, ma nel complesso offrire vantaggi non è affatto un compito semplice. Ciò significa che il processo di creazione di app native è un compito molto complicato in quanto richiede sviluppatori professionisti e dedicati, un budget elevato e basi di codice diverse per varie piattaforme.
Questo è il motivo per cui molte società di sviluppo di app che provano a creare app native mancano di competenze e risorse fin dall'inizio. Ma con l’aiuto di un framework di app native, ogni problema può essere risolto e le aziende possono creare app native. Alcuni esempi di framework di app native sono: –
👉Flutter
È un framework aperto e totalmente gratuito offerto da Google che aiuta gli sviluppatori a creare app native per iOS e Android con una semplice base di codice. Flutter è uno dei framework completi e precisi che include il debug e l'integrazione di API, widget, motore di rendering e, non ultimo, un numero di risorse che aiutano gli sviluppatori a creare meravigliose app mobili.
Fin dal suo inizio, è stato utilizzato da molte aziende famose come Google, Abbey Road Studios, ecc.
Pro di Flutter
- Struttura multipiattaforma
- Le prestazioni sono molto simili a quelle native
- Sviluppo rapido
- Offre immagini accattivanti e accattivanti
👉Xamarin
Xamarin è un altro nativo di punta quadro di sviluppo dell'app che utilizza .Net. È stato introdotto da Microsoft che offre un ecosistema di sviluppo completo con tutti i componenti principali come API, backend, ecc. Inoltre, essendo una piattaforma per sviluppatori .Net, è completamente supportato da una serie di strumenti, linguaggi di programmazione e librerie .
Pro di Xamarin
- Infuso con il caricatore di applicazioni
- Una forte comunità di oltre 60,000 contributori
- Gestore dell'emulatore Google
- Strumenti diagnostici
👉Iconic
Questo framework per lo sviluppo di app native aiuta gli sviluppatori a creare app native solide e ricche di funzionalità in pochissimo tempo. Utilizza principalmente Apache Cordova insieme ad Angular per aiutare i programmatori a creare app iOS e Android in modo che possano operare fianco a fianco senza problemi.
Attraverso questo framework, gli sviluppatori possono creare PWA, app mobili multipiattaforma e ibride e utilizzare diversi componenti dell'interfaccia utente.
Pro di Iconic
- Offre prestazioni migliorate
- L'interfaccia utente è coerente
- Offre flessibilità all'utente
- Sviluppo di app per diverse piattaforme
👉Swiftic
Tra tutto quanto sopra, Swiftic è anche il miglior framework di sviluppo di app mobili utilizzato per la piattaforma iOS. È progettato con un'interfaccia molto facilmente navigabile con strategie semplici e servizi bancari specializzati. In breve, questo framework di app native è una piattaforma fai-da-te tramite la quale è possibile creare app mobili uniche.
Pro di Swiftic
- Eccellente coinvolgimento del cliente
- Funzione di notifica push
- La navigazione e l'interazione sono semplici
- Viene fornito con una garanzia di rimborso di 30 giorni
In che modo le app native possono aiutare la tua azienda a crescere?

Che la tua azienda sia piccola o grande, se non hai adottato gli ultimi sviluppi tecnologici come le app mobili, ciò influenzerà la crescita complessiva. Il motivo è che svolgono un ruolo essenziale nell'attirare i clienti e, con l'aiuto di queste app, le aziende possono svolgere facilmente le loro operazioni quotidiane.
Ecco alcuni dei modi in cui le app mobili native aiutano le aziende a crescere: –
- Migliora l'esperienza complessiva del servizio clienti risolvendo problemi e accettando rapidamente gli ordini.
- Aiuta a massimizzare la produttività con il minimo costo.
- Le app mobili fungeranno da canali di marketing diretto per l'azienda.
- Aiuta ad acquisire sempre più clienti.
- Le app native per dispositivi mobili offrono entrate elevate insieme al profitto.
- Aumenta la visibilità del marchio.
- Riduce i costi operativi e di marketing
Perché Scegliere La RichestSoft per lo sviluppo di app native?
RichestSoft è uno dei fornitori di servizi di sviluppo di app nativi fidati e affidabili che ha
ha sviluppato diverse app mobili per una miriade di aziende. Nel corso degli anni, siamo stati l'azienda leader e più esperta nello sviluppo di app native a livello mondiale, rendendo le app mobili facili da usare.
Inoltre, mentre lavori con noi, puoi sempre aspettarti risultati tempestivi e della migliore qualità da sviluppatori certificati, professionali e orientati ai risultati. Il nostro obiettivo principale è garantire il successo di ogni attività aziendale con le migliori soluzioni IT possibili. Quindi, se non vedi l'ora di creare la tua app mobile nativa, contatta RichestSoft immediatamente e porta la tua attività a nuovi livelli.
Domande Frequenti
D1: Cosa sono i servizi di sviluppo di app native?
Ans: Lo sviluppo di app native è un processo attraverso il quale esperti o sviluppatori creano app mobili native per le aziende.
D2: Quali sono le sfide legate alla creazione di app mobili native?
Ans: Bene, se guardi ai vantaggi dello sviluppo di app mobili native, può facilmente impressionare chiunque. Ma ci sono una serie di fattori per cui diventa complicato implementare app native nel mondo degli affari. Si tratta di costi di sviluppo elevati, tempi di consegna più lunghi e, non ultimo, mancanza di flessibilità del codice.
Q3: Qual è il miglior framework di sviluppo di app native?
Ans: Esistono numerosi framework di sviluppo di app native, ma pochi di essi forniscono i migliori risultati. Sono Flutter, Xamarin, Ionic, Swift e PhoneGap.
Q4: Quali sono i vantaggi dei servizi di sviluppo di app native?
Ans: Esistono numerosi vantaggi nell'accettare l'aiuto dei servizi di sviluppo di app native. Sono sicurezza avanzata, personalizzazione significativa, prestazioni eccellenti e molto altro.
D5: In che modo lo sviluppo di app mobili native aiuta le aziende a crescere?
Ans: Le app mobili native stanno diventando famose perché aiutano l’azienda in molti modi. Ad esempio, riduce il costo complessivo di marketing e funzionamento, aiuta ad aumentare la base di clienti, funge da strumento di marketing, ecc.
Conclusione
Da parte mia, si tratta di servizi di sviluppo di app native. I servizi di sviluppo di app native sono modi affidabili e sicuri per dimostrare l'esistenza dell'azienda nel mercato online. Tuttavia, senza dubbio presenta anche alcuni svantaggi, ma i vantaggi delle app mobili native aiuteranno le aziende a raggiungere nuovi traguardi.
+1 315 210 4488
+91 99888 06489